I wasnt getting any responses i the 96-98 section so im hoping someone can give me some advice here, since these seats are ment for all years...
Im getting ready to buy some racing seats but it is a universal kit and brackets are not included. They say they can make custom brackets but im tight on money so id like to keep it cheap. How would i go about fitting these seats on what i have now, if even possible. Ive never taken mine out so i dont know how they are set up. It shows they are on a manual adjuster but idk if its on the seats or just a picture with custom brackets. Can these be put on my power driver seat? A welder is somewhat available for me if that is the only way..

Hmmmmmm.....

Says they can be "adapted" to your existing brakets, but needs welding to do so. I would ask about the brackets needed to make them fit properly. I think that trying to make your existing ones work would be a major PITA.
